Overview

By the mid-20th century, according to Crampton (2001) "cartographers as Arthur H. Robinson and others had begun to see the map as primarily a communication tool, and so developed a specific model for map communication, the map communication model (MCM)".Crampton, J.W. (2001). "Maps as Social Constructions: Power, Communication, and Visualization". In: ''Progress in Human Geography''. 25, 235-252 This model, according to Andrews (1988) "can be grouped with the other major communication models of the time, such as the Shannon-Weaver and Lasswell models of communication. The map communication model led to a whole new body of research, methodologies and map design paradigms"Andrews, S.K. (1988). "Applications of a Cartographic Communication Model to a Tactual Map Design". In: ''The American Cartographer''. 15, 183-95. History

Although this was a postwar discovery, the Map Communication Model (MCM) has its roots in
information theory Information theory is the mathematical study of the quantification (science), quantification, Data storage, storage, and telecommunications, communication of information. The field was established and formalized by Claude Shannon in the 1940s, ...
developed in the
telephone A telephone, colloquially referred to as a phone, is a telecommunications device that enables two or more users to conduct a conversation when they are too far apart to be easily heard directly. A telephone converts sound, typically and most ...
industry before the war began. Mathematician, inventor, and teacher
Claude Shannon Claude Elwood Shannon (April 30, 1916 – February 24, 2001) was an American mathematician, electrical engineer, computer scientist, cryptographer and inventor known as the "father of information theory" and the man who laid the foundations of th ...
worked at
Bell Labs Nokia Bell Labs, commonly referred to as ''Bell Labs'', is an American industrial research and development company owned by Finnish technology company Nokia. With headquarters located in Murray Hill, New Jersey, Murray Hill, New Jersey, the compa ...
after completing his Ph.D. at the
Massachusetts Institute of Technology The Massachusetts Institute of Technology (MIT) is a Private university, private research university in Cambridge, Massachusetts, United States. Established in 1861, MIT has played a significant role in the development of many areas of moder ...
in 1940. Shannon applied mathematical theory to information and demonstrated that communication could be reduced to binary digits ( bits) of positive and negative circuits. This information could be coded and transmitted across a noisy interface without losing any meaning. Once the information was received it was then decoded by the listener; the integrity of the information remained intact. In producing meaningful sounds that could be measured for quality, Shannon produced the beginning of information theory and digital communication through circuits of on and off switches. Shannon developed his ideas more thoroughly in the 1940s at the same time that
geographer A geographer is a physical scientist, social scientist or humanist whose area of study is geography, the study of Earth's natural environment and human society, including how society and nature interacts. The Greek prefix "geo" means "earth" a ...
and
cartographer Cartography (; from , 'papyrus, sheet of paper, map'; and , 'write') is the study and practice of making and using maps. Combining science, aesthetics and technique, cartography builds on the premise that reality (or an imagined reality) can ...
Arthur H. Robinson returned from the
Second World War World War II or the Second World War (1 September 1939 – 2 September 1945) was a World war, global conflict between two coalitions: the Allies of World War II, Allies and the Axis powers. World War II by country, Nearly all of the wo ...
during which he had served as cartographer for the military. Robinson found that cartographers were significantly limited because artists could make more effective maps than geographers. Upon returning from the war, Robinson worked to remedy this problem at
Ohio State University The Ohio State University (Ohio State or OSU) is a public university, public Land-grant university, land-grant research university in Columbus, Ohio, United States. A member of the University System of Ohio, it was founded in 1870. It is one ...
where he was a graduate student. His ''The Look of Maps'' emphasizes the importance of lettering, map design, map structure, color, and technique. Information theory helped turn the map into a medium of communicating information. Although Robinson never articulated a map model that could govern the new scientific pursuit of maps, his role in the war led to an understanding of the practical need for maps based on science not art. Robinson opened the door for others to apply Shannon’s ''Mathematical Theory of Communication'' to the design of maps. British geographer Christopher Board developed the first MCM in 1967 but it was cumbersome and poorly measured a map’s information quality. The Czech Geographer Kolácný’s 1969 version made several key improvements to Board’s model. These versions of the MCM helped cartographers realize the problems that Robinson noted as a war cartographer and helped articulate the discipline in terms of science.
